What Is Platinum Jewelry? — The Rarest Metal in Fine Jewelry
According to the Jewelers of America platinum buying guide, platinum jewelry in the United States generally contains 85–95% pure platinum. Jewelry stamped "Platinum," "Pt," or "Plat" must contain at least 95% pure platinum by U.S. law. The most common grade is Pt950 — 95% platinum alloyed with 5% iridium or ruthenium for workability.
For comparison: 14k gold is only 58.3% pure gold. 18k gold is 75% pure gold. Real platinum jewelry is purer than either gold option — and that purity is what makes it hypoallergenic, non-reactive, and naturally white without any treatment.

What makes platinum unique as a jewelry metal:
Naturally white. Platinum's white tone is inherent — it doesn't need rhodium plating to stay white. White gold requires rhodium plating every 5–10 years to maintain its color. Platinum never does.
Denser than gold. Platinum is 40–60% heavier than gold of the same volume. A platinum ring feels more substantial than a gold ring of identical design.
Patina instead of scratches. When platinum is scratched, the metal displaces rather than wears away. Volume is preserved. Over time this creates a soft satin patina that can be polished back to a mirror finish at any jeweler.
Hypoallergenic. Platinum's purity means it contains no nickel — the most common cause of metal allergies from jewelry. It's the safest metal for sensitive skin.

Real Platinum Jewelry Hallmarks — What to Look For
Platinum purity grades and hallmarks confirm the metal content in any platinum piece. In the U.S., platinum jewelry must be marked with its purity:
Pt950 or 950Pt — 95% pure platinum (most common for fine jewelry)
Pt900 or 900Pt — 90% pure platinum (used in some custom and industrial pieces)
Pt850 or 850Pt — 85% pure platinum (less common in fine jewelry)
Pt or Plat (unmarked purity) — at least 95% platinum by U.S. law
Any piece sold as "platinum" without this hallmark should be questioned. Gold-plated pieces, silver-plated pieces, and rhodium-plated pieces sometimes get mislabeled. Platinum Jewelry Care — What Real Platinum Owners Need to Know
Platinum jewelry Little Rock requires almost no maintenance compared to white gold or silver. But a few habits keep it looking its best.
Cleaning: Warm water, mild dish soap, and a soft toothbrush. Scrub gently, rinse thoroughly, and pat dry with a lint-free cloth. Clean platinum jewelry every 4–6 weeks for daily-wear pieces. Do not use bleach, chlorine, or abrasive cleaners — these can damage prong settings and dull the finish.
Patina: Over time, platinum develops a soft matte patina from daily wear. This is normal and expected. Many platinum owners prefer the aged satin look. To restore high-polish shine, any jeweler can repolish a platinum ring for $20–$50. It takes 20 minutes.
Scratches: Platinum scratches are cosmetic. The metal displaces rather than chips away — the scratch is surface-level and the total metal volume is preserved. Scratches accumulate into the patina. Polishing removes them.
Storage: Store platinum pieces separately from diamond jewelry when not wearing. Diamonds can scratch platinum. A soft pouch or divided jewelry box works.
Prong inspection: Platinum prong settings should be inspected every 1–2 years at a jeweler. Platinum work-hardens over time and prongs can become brittle. An inspection catches loose stones before loss. See jewelry repair Little Rock at Unique Jewelry.
